The Apartment Market in Wolli Creek — What the Numbers Really Tell You

What we've observed in Wolli Creek over the years is a market that's matured rapidly, with apartments now making up the vast majority of dwellings. The latest data shows a median unit price of $720,000 — notably below the Sydney metro average, yet with a five-year growth of 38.6%. This level of capital growth, combined with a current rental yield around 5.1% and a low vacancy rate of 1.8%, signals a suburb where demand for apartments is both deep and resilient. For buyers, this usually means competitively priced listings don't last long (average days on market is just 25), and rental demand remains robust — especially from airport and city commuters. We've seen that in periods of tightening vacancy, buyers may need to act decisively and be prepared for competitive offers, especially on better-positioned, north-facing or park-adjacent apartments.

  • Median unit price: $720,000
  • 5-year apartment price growth: 38.6%
  • Current apartment rental yield: 5.1%
  • Vacancy rate: 1.8%

Who Lives Here & What That Means for Apartment Demand

Our long-term view is that Wolli Creek’s demographic story underpins its apartment market strength. The typical resident is a 25-45 year old professional, often university-educated, with a median income above $95,000. More than half of all homes are renter-occupied, and nearly half the population was born overseas, contributing to a vibrant, multicultural community. For apartment buyers, this means strong ongoing demand for modern, low-maintenance units — especially those with good access to transport and amenities. We’ve noticed a particular appetite for two-bedroom layouts and well-managed buildings, with owner-occupier interest rising as the suburb matures.

Lifestyle & Transport — The Apartment Buyer's Trade-offs

Wolli Creek’s biggest drawcard is its connectivity: direct Airport Line trains from Wolli Creek Station put both the CBD and Kingsford Smith Airport within 15 minutes. For many buyers we work with, this outweighs the suburb’s limited shopping and dining options (though there’s a growing cafe scene in new complexes). Walkability scores are moderate (65/100), and the area is steadily improving with more parks and cycleways. Nearby Wolli Creek Regional Park and the Cooks River foreshore add green relief, though buyers sensitive to aircraft noise should carefully assess building orientation. While local schools rate 6/10, many residents prioritize transport links over school catchments.

What Buyers We Work With Often Ask About Wolli Creek

"Will overdevelopment impact my apartment’s value?" is a question we hear often. In our experience, while new supply can temper short-term growth, Wolli Creek’s ongoing urban renewal and strong rental demand have kept values and rents resilient. Choosing a building with good management and unique features (views, outlook, proximity to parks) can help future-proof your investment.

Another common concern: "How’s the community feel?" Wolli Creek is still forging its local identity, but we've seen a growing sense of neighborhood as more owner-occupiers move in and local cafes, restaurants, and services expand. Buyers looking for vibrant village life may find it emerging — not fully established.

Finally, proximity to the airport is a double-edged sword: fantastic for frequent flyers and shift workers, but noise-sensitive buyers should do an on-site inspection at different times to assess comfort levels. This is general information only — your needs and situation may differ.
